The classical humanities major allow students to combine their love of ancient language with the exploration of the literature, civilization, and culture of Greece, Rome, and the Ancient Near East.
Students study Greek, Latin, or Biblical Hebrew in two or four semester combinations, and they choose from a wide selection of complementary courses, including topics in art, architecture, archaeology, history, literature, philosophy, and politics. In addition to supporting their language study, these subjects enable our majors to develop a more comprehensive understanding of the ancient world.
To support classical humanities majors as they pursue their educational goals, CANES provides annual scholarship opportunities. We also offer a summer study abroad program led by members of our faculty. Learn more under "Resources and Scholarships."
Learning Outcomes
- Gain knowledge of the ancient Roman, Greek, and Near Eastern civilizations.
- Gain competency with contemporary scholarly questions surrounding their historical significance and interpretation.
- Develop critical methodologies, including the ability to engage in source criticism and to approach ancient civilizations on their own terms.
